Eidolon
OgreBaseRenderable Member List

This is the complete list of members for OgreBaseRenderable, including all inherited members.

_notifyCurrentCamera(Ogre::Camera *cam)OgreBaseRenderablevirtual
_numIndicesOgreBaseRenderableprotected
_numVerticesOgreBaseRenderableprotected
_opTypeOgreBaseRenderableprotected
_updateRenderQueue(Ogre::RenderQueue *queue)OgreBaseRenderablevirtual
aabbOgreBaseRenderableprotected
boundRadOgreBaseRenderableprotected
commitBuffers(bool commitVert=true, bool commitInd=true)OgreBaseRenderable
commitMatrices(const Matrix< Vertex > *verts, const IndexMatrix *inds)OgreBaseRenderable
createBuffers(size_t numVerts, size_t numInds, bool deferCreate=false)OgreBaseRenderablevirtual
deferFillOpOgreBaseRenderableprotected
deleteLocalIndBuff()OgreBaseRenderableinline
deleteLocalVertBuff()OgreBaseRenderableinline
depthSortingOgreBaseRenderableprotected
destroyBuffers()OgreBaseRenderablevirtual
fillDefaultData(bool deferFill=false)OgreBaseRenderable
getBoundingBox() constOgreBaseRenderableinlinevirtual
getBoundingRadius() constOgreBaseRenderableinlinevirtual
getIndexBuffer() constOgreBaseRenderableinline
getLights() constOgreBaseRenderableinlinevirtual
getLocalIndBuff()OgreBaseRenderable
getLocalVertBuff()OgreBaseRenderable
getMaterial() constOgreBaseRenderableinlinevirtual
getMovableType() constOgreBaseRenderableinlinevirtual
getMutex()OgreBaseRenderableinline
getRenderOperation(Ogre::RenderOperation &op)OgreBaseRenderablevirtual
getSquaredViewDepth(const Ogre::Camera *cam) constOgreBaseRenderableinlinevirtual
getVertexBuffer() constOgreBaseRenderableinline
getWorldTransforms(Ogre::Matrix4 *xform) constOgreBaseRenderableinlinevirtual
indexBufferUsageOgreBaseRenderableprotectedstatic
indexDataOgreBaseRenderableprotected
lastCamPosOgreBaseRenderableprotected
localIndBuffOgreBaseRenderableprotected
localVertBuffOgreBaseRenderableprotected
matOgreBaseRenderableprotected
movableTypeOgreBaseRenderableprotected
mutexOgreBaseRenderableprotected
numIndices() constOgreBaseRenderableinline
numVertices() constOgreBaseRenderableinline
OgreBaseRenderable(const std::string &name, const std::string &matname, Ogre::RenderOperation::OperationType opType, Ogre::SceneManager *mgr)OgreBaseRenderable
opType() constOgreBaseRenderableinline
parentOgreBaseRenderableprotected
sceneOgreBaseRenderableprotected
setBoundingBox(vec3 minv, vec3 maxv)OgreBaseRenderableinlinevirtual
setDepthSorting(bool val)OgreBaseRenderableinline
setMaterial(const Ogre::MaterialPtr &m)OgreBaseRenderableinlinevirtual
setMaterial(const std::string &m)OgreBaseRenderableinlinevirtual
setParentObjects(Figure *parent, OgreRenderScene *scene)OgreBaseRenderableinline
vertBufOgreBaseRenderableprotected
vertexBufferUsageOgreBaseRenderableprotectedstatic
vertexDataOgreBaseRenderableprotected
visitRenderables(Ogre::Renderable::Visitor *visitor, bool debugRenderables)OgreBaseRenderableinlinevirtual
~OgreBaseRenderable()OgreBaseRenderableinlinevirtual